We construct a new family of irreducible unitary representations of a finitely generated virtually free group $\Lambda$. We prove furthermore a general result concerning representations of Gromov hyperbolic groups that are weakly contained in the regular representation, thus implying that all the representations in this family can be realized on the boundary of $\Lambda$. As a corollary, we obtain an analogue of Herz majorization principle.
